Shouldn't this !self.pieces[index]? Indicating that we don't yet have that piece?

self.pieces[index] is deleted when that piece is downloaded and verified, so self.pieces[index] would be truthy when the piece still needs to be downloaded. The actual piece data is in the store. self.pieces[] is used to facilitate downloading.

!self.bitfield.get(index) is clearer.
